Trump Endorses Abbott and Patrick for Texas Re-election
Former President Donald Trump has thrown his support behind Texas Republican Governor Greg Abbott and Lieutenant Governor Dan Patrick as they embark on their re-election campaigns.
In a recent endorsement, Trump highlighted his alliance with the two officials, emphasizing their shared policies on issues such as border security, economic development, and conservative governance. This backing is significant for Abbott and Patrick as they aim to retain their influential positions within the Texas Republican Party.
“Greg Abbott is a strong and well-respected governor of the state of Texas that I love, winning big three times, including with 6.4 million votes in 2024 (the highest number ever cast, the most ever!). Thanks to Greg’s bold and effective leadership, the great people of Texas will have the opportunity to pass new, fair and prolific legislation and elect five new MAGA Republicans in the 2026 midterm elections. This is a huge victory for the Lone Star State and the Republican Party nationwide! As Governor, Greg will fight tirelessly to defend Texas values, grow our economy, reduce taxes and regulations, and ensure security,” Trump stated on Truth Social.
Trump’s endorsement extends to Patrick, who is recognized as a significant figure in Texas governance. Before entering politics, Patrick had a successful career in media, even playing a role in bringing Rush Limbaugh to Houston’s airwaves in 1988, a move that altered political broadcasting. Patrick’s reputation as a leading conservative voice in Texas adds weight to Trump’s public endorsement.
Known for prioritizing his Christian beliefs, Patrick has also pushed notable social legislation over the years, including the Heartbeat Act and recent efforts to reintroduce prayer and the Ten Commandments in public schools.
“I am proud to once again support the re-election of Texas Lieutenant Governor Dan Patrick. As the Texas State Chair for the 2016, 2020, and 2024 presidential campaigns, Dan has been a great friend to our movement and has helped us win big in the primary and general elections. He will never let you down!” Trump added in another post.
